## Deployment

SplitRudder assigns experiment buckets at the edge, so a bad deploy can skew every active test within minutes. Always deploy to the canary pool first and watch assignment-ratio dashboards for at least fifteen minutes before promoting. Rollbacks must preserve the hashing salt, or returning users will be re-bucketed. Verify the salt and pool weights against the values checked into the release branch, shown here.

settings of fahag-haduf:
[ulaox]
port = 8443
region = south-2
host = ulaox.lumiccorp.internal
timeout_ms = 500
retries = 8

# Service Accounts: String Extraction

The `extract-i18n` script pulls translatable strings from all Bramblewick repos and pushes them to the Glossa service. It runs under the `i18n-extractor` service account. Do not run it under your personal account; Glossa rate-limits individual users aggressively. The account has write access to the staging catalog only. Set the token in your shell before invoking the script. The current staging token is below.

API key for kahap-kafog: zpat15_6qzxZ7YR8aDwjmp

Step 5 — Monthly Partition Cutover (Bramlow Ledger)

The partition job creates next month's table three days early and attaches it during the low-traffic window. Review that the partition DDL runs under the restricted migration role, not the app role, and that old partitions are detached rather than dropped until the retention audit clears them. The migration bundle must be signed before the scheduler accepts it; the signing key follows below.

deploy key for tajef-kagef: bky4_vqkM

Subject: Memtrace cut-over complete

Team,

Cut-over to Memtrace v2 for GPU memory profiling finished last night. Old v1 agents are disabled; any tickets referencing v1 dashboards should be closed as resolved-by-migration. Sampling overhead is now under 2% and allocation traces include kernel names. Known gap: profiles older than 30 days were not migrated. Point customers at the v2 docs for setup questions. For reference when troubleshooting, the agent now runs with the following configuration.

settings of bagaf-bawip:
[aldax]
port = 5000
region = south-4
host = aldax.brasklabs.corp
team = brivan
timeout_ms = 2000
retries = 2